				<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Thursday, June 10, 2010</p>
<p><strong>Neo-Conservatives Lead Charge Against Turkey</strong><br />
By Jim Lobe </p>
<p>As the right-wing leadership of the organised U.S. Jewish community defends Israel against international condemnation for its deadly seizure of a flotilla bearing humanitarian supplies for Gaza, a familiar clutch of neo-conservative hawks is going on the offensive against what they see as the flotilla&#8217;s chief defender, Turkey.</p>
